The Black Stallion Hi-Vis long sleeve shirt offers comfort and breathability of 100% cotton knit.  The yellow cotton knit provides both flash fire (NFPA 2112) and arc flash (NFPA 70E) hazard protection and is ANSI/ISEA 107-2020 certified (Type R Class 3). Black Stallion is a leader in designing protective cotton garments. 100% FR cotton is a comfortable, breathable, and lasting alternative to FR polyester which melts when exposed to high temperatures and is non-absorbent, leaving you hot and sticky when wearing.


Features and Benefits

  • 7 oz AR/FR cotton knit (Hi-Vis Yellow and Black)
  • Segmented FR heat transfer tape is more flexible and comfortable than traditional sewn-on tape
  • “X” reflective pattern on back indicates when wearer’s back is turned
  • ASTM F1506; NFPA 2112; UL certified
  • NFPA 70E certified; ATPV 8.2 cal/cm2 (PPE CAT 2)
  • ANSI/ISEA 107-2020 Type R Class 3
  • Black fabric at bottom (front only) helps hide dirt and grime
  • Tested to retain protection through 100 washes
  • Sizes: M-3XL
